Technical Problem

In the current technology, the rescue time of fire trucks after an aircraft crash is long, which makes it difficult to extinguish the fire. The safety of fire-fighting equipment and firefighters is insufficient, and it is impossible to extinguish the fire at the aircraft accident site in a very short time.

Method used

Design an ambush-type airport fire suppression device, including a concrete pit, a lifting platform, a cable trolley, and a storage tank. The lifting platform is lifted by a scissor mechanism, the cable trolley moves toward the runway by gas drive, steel cables restrain the aircraft wheels, and a conveyor belt delivers fire extinguishing agent for fire suppression.

Benefits of technology

It enables timely firefighting at aircraft accident sites in a very short time. It has a simple structure, is easy to install, improves firefighting efficiency, and reduces the safety risks for firefighters.

Abstract

This invention discloses an ambush-type airport arresting fire extinguishing device, comprising a concrete pit, a lifting platform, a tow cable trolley, and a storage tank. When an out-of-control aircraft makes an emergency landing at the airport, the nearest underground ambush-type airport arresting fire extinguishing device raises the lifting platform from the concrete pit using a scissor mechanism. On a track beneath the lifting platform, the tow cable trolley, powered by compressed gas, detaches from the lifting platform. As the tow cable trolley approaches the runway, it releases a ring-shaped steel cable to restrain the aircraft, causing the aircraft's wheels to be secured by the cable, slowing it down and bringing it to a stop. A conveyor belt connected to the cable transports the fire extinguishing agent from the storage tank to the accident site, enabling wetland protection or high-pressure fire suppression, thus achieving extremely short-time fire extinguishing operations at the accident site.
